Wonder if there is a way to add the DCPI numbers and various such info to the actual Sightings tool. If its a senstive thing require that you must be logged in to see that portion. That way you have a one stop for sightings in areas and the stock numbers. Also estimated release would be nice but we never seem to really know that.
Maldroth wrote:hey I live in BFE (bum **** egypt) but at least I can contribute to the number info since that's chain wide. My sightings aren't as important other than showing that TFs have finally reached the farthest distribution point so is likely at saturation point elsewhere.
For instance we are still waiting for cases of the newest wave with BB, may not even get them here since we are now seeing the next waves. Saw this with Jetfire in classics.
